To serve as the Central Office safety coordinator to their assigned Districts. This position will be required to coordinate, collaborate, and drive consistently in the implementation of the agency’s safety and health efforts and support the District Safety Managers in the execution of the VDOT Safety program. How you will contribute: Provide Safety Guidance: Resource for District Safety Managers to ensure consistent application of VDOT policies, procedures and guidelines. Interpret trends, as reflected in safety metrics, to identify areas needing improvement and recommend solutions. Provide safety consultation, guidance and technical assistance to District Safety Managers. Provide unique, timely solutions to field operational safety issues. Safety Program Oversight: Provide strategic oversight of VDOT safety and health policies, procedures and guidelines when implemented at the District level. Interpret and analyze pertinent policies and procedures to provide consistency in field implementation. Serve as a subject matter expert and technical liaison for the Office of Safety, Security and Emergency Management at the District level. Recommend additional safety strategies and training to reduce employees exposure to hazards, recommends delivery methods and provides follow through to implementation. Support the safety communication plan providing and reviewing timely safety topics to be presented consistent with the communication mode. Safety Program Resource Assistance: Provide additional safety resources in the field to support the District’s efforts and assist the District Safety Managers during leave (sick, vacation, etc.) and during emergency operations.
